1. Material Durability
The material used for the chair base plays a crucial role in its longevity. Here’s how nylon and chrome compare:
- Nylon Base: Typically known for its resistance to wear and impact, nylon bases can withstand heavy use without cracking or breaking. They are lightweight yet durable.
- Chrome Base: Chrome offers a sleek and modern look, but it can be prone to scratching and rusting over time, especially in humid environments. While it is sturdy, it might not hold up as well under extreme conditions.
2. Aesthetic Appeal
The visual aspect of a chair can influence your overall workspace design. Here’s what you should consider:
- Nylon Base: Nylon bases usually come in a variety of colors and designs, allowing for more customization. They often match well with modern and casual workspace aesthetics.
- Chrome Base: Chrome bases are renowned for their shiny, polished finish, making them a popular choice for a sleek, contemporary look. They tend to pair well with high-end office decor.
3. Weight and Mobility
When it comes to moving your chair or adjusting it, the weight and structure matter. Consider the following:
- Nylon Base: Being lighter, nylon base chairs are easier to move around your workspace. This is particularly advantageous if you need to relocate your chair frequently.
- Chrome Base: Although typically heavier, chrome bases offer good stability. However, this added weight can make them less convenient for frequent mobility.
4. Cost Effectiveness
The cost may differ significantly between nylon and chrome base options, influencing your final decision:
- Nylon Base: Generally more affordable, these chairs provide great value for budget-conscious buyers without sacrificing comfort or quality.
- Chrome Base: Chrome base chairs can be more expensive, especially when crafted with high-end materials and craftsmanship. They are often considered an investment in your office setup.
5. Comfort and Ergonomics
Comfort is essential for long hours of sitting. Here’s a comparison:
- Nylon Base: Often designed with ergonomics in mind, nylon base chairs can feature adjustable components that enhance comfort and support.
- Chrome Base: Many chrome base chairs are also ergonomically designed but may not offer as much variability in adjustments compared to nylon bases.
6. Maintenance Requirements
Lastly, maintenance is vital for ensuring your chair remains in excellent condition:
- Nylon Base: Minimal maintenance is required; regular cleaning is usually sufficient to keep them looking good.
- Chrome Base: Chrome finishes may require more upkeep to prevent tarnishing and maintain their luster. Regular polishing may be necessary.
